Patrick Jeukenne, Aptar Pharma, On Drug Delivery Devices

In the video, Patrick Jeukenne, VP of Strategy Business Development & Marketing at Aptar Pharma, explains the importance of drug delivery devices in ensuring patients receive the correct dose of medication, and how innovation in the field is constantly improving the patient experience. Jeukenne explains the challenges involved in designing drug delivery devices that are user-friendly, easy to use, and safe for patients. He emphasizes the need for collaboration between various stakeholders, including patients, healthcare providers, and device manufacturers, to achieve these goals.

Jeukenne also discusses the potential of connected drug delivery devices, which can collect and transmit data about patients’ medication use to healthcare providers. This technology can improve medication adherence and patient outcomes, but also raises concerns about patient privacy and data security. Jeukenne emphasizes the importance of balancing the benefits of connected devices with these concerns.

Overall, Jeukenne’s discussion highlights the critical role that drug delivery devices play in modern healthcare, and the ongoing efforts to improve their design, functionality, and safety.
